AI Platform Tinychef to Acquire Zelish for an Undisclosed amount

Tinychef, the voice-first culinary AI platform founded by Bahubali Shete, Asha Shete, and celebrity Masterchef Sanjeev Kapoor, is set to acquire Zelish for an undisclosed sum.

Zelish, a Techstars accelerator and company backed by Bosch and Siemens Home Appliances, was founded two years ago by Rakesh Edavalath, Saakshi Jain, and Arpit Joseph. Tinychef will gain access to the app's 125,000 users, 35% of whom are monthly active users, by acquiring Zelish.

In India alone, nearly 4 million recipes were requested, and over 1.7 million meals were cooked using the Tinychef skill on Alexa, and over half a million recipes were created using Zelish last year.

The firm states, "Tinychef already has over a million users and over 100,000 active monthly users in India and within a month of its launch, it has garnered over 25,000 users in North America with the bulk of the user base belonging to the US and Canadian markets.”

Venture capital has been raised in excess of $2 million for the company. Venture Catalysts led the most recent Seed round of $1 million. Tinychef is also a member of Google for Startups Accelerator: Voice and AI Accelerator Program's inaugural cohort.

Zelish allows users to plan meals, shop for ingredients, and cook using recipes from celebrity chefs and influencers such as Ranveer Brar and Hebbar's Kitchen.

The app currently has a 40% user retention rate, and grocery shopping pilots have seen nearly 50,000 users per month add ingredients to shopping lists across the app/partner channels. This acquisition is expected to help Tinychef achieve 70% MoM growth in the future.
